【技术实现步骤摘要】
一种地址获取方法及装置
本申请涉及通信
,特别是涉及一种地址获取方法及装置。
技术介绍
网络中的地址和标识信息等数量庞大且分布无规律,为了简化操作和便于维护巨大的数据,目前常采用分布式组网。在分布式组网中,包括ALT(Alternative,交替)网络和多个分层网络;ALT网络中包括多个分层网络的边缘设备,分层网络中包括虚拟机、ITR(IngressTunnelRouter,入方向隧道路由器)、MR(MapRouter,映射路由器)、MS(MapServer,映射服务器)和ETR(EgerssTunnelRouter,出方向隧道路由器)等。另外,虚拟机与ETR连接后,ETR将虚拟机的EID(EndpointIdentifiers,终端地址标识)向MS注册;MS通过BGP(BorderGatewayProtocol,边界网关协议)将虚拟机的EID发布给ALT网络的边缘设备,并经过路由迭代,将虚拟机的EID与对应的隧道关联。基于上述情况,当进行跨分层网络通信时,ITR需要获其他分层网络的虚拟机的EID和ETR的RLOC(RoutingLocator,路由器地址标 ...
【技术保护点】
一种地址获取方法,其特征在于,应用于边缘设备,所述方法包括:接收入方向隧道路由器ITR发送的携带第一终端地址标识EID的映射地址请求报文;所述ITR位于与所述边缘设备连接的分层网络中;检测预先存储的映射地址中是否存在包括所述第一EID的第一映射地址;所述第一映射地址包括第一EID和与第一EID对应的虚拟机连接的第一出方向隧道路由器ETR的第一路由器地址标识RLOC;所述第一ETR与所述ITR位于不同的分层网络中;若检测到所述第一映射地址,则向所述ITR发送所述第一映射地址。
【技术特征摘要】
1.一种地址获取方法,其特征在于,应用于边缘设备,所述方法包括:接收入方向隧道路由器ITR发送的携带第一终端地址标识EID的映射地址请求报文;所述ITR位于与所述边缘设备连接的分层网络中;检测预先存储的映射地址中是否存在包括所述第一EID的第一映射地址;所述第一映射地址包括第一EID和与第一EID对应的虚拟机连接的第一出方向隧道路由器ETR的第一路由器地址标识RLOC;所述第一ETR与所述ITR位于不同的分层网络中;若检测到所述第一映射地址,则向所述ITR发送所述第一映射地址。2.根据权利要求1所述的方法,其特征在于,所述方法还包括:获取第二ETR发送的第二映射地址;所述第二映射地址包括与所述第二ETR连接的虚拟机的第二EID和所述第二ETR的第二RLOC;所述第二ETR位于与所述边缘设备连接的分层网络中;将所述第二映射地址发送给其他边缘设备,以使所述其他边缘设备存储所述第二映射地址;通过路由迭代将所述第二映射地址包括的第二EID与所述边缘设备至所述其他边缘设备的隧道关联。3.根据权利要求2所述的方法,其特征在于,在获取第二ETR发送的第二映射地址之后,所述方法还包括:存储所述第二映射地址。4.根据权利要求2所述的方法,其特征在于,所述方法还包括:若未检测到所述第一映射地址,且未检测到所述第一EID关联的隧道,则广播所述映射地址请求报文给所述其他边缘设备,以使所述其他边缘设备将所述映射地址请求报文发送给所述第一ETR,进而使所述第一ETR向所述ITR回应所述第一映射地址。5.根据权利要求2所述的方法,其特征在于,所述方法还包括:若未检测到所述第一映射地址,但检测到所述第一EID关联的隧道,则通过所述第一EID关联的隧道将所述映射地址请求报文发送给所述第一EID关联的隧道对应的边缘设备,以使所述第一EID关联的隧道对应的边缘设备将所述映射地址请求报文发送给所述第一ETR,进而使所述第一ETR向所述ITR回应所述第一映射地址。6.一种地址获取装置,其特征在于,应用于边缘设备,所述装置包括:接收单元,用于接收入方向隧道路由器ITR发送的携带第一终端地址标识EID的映射地址请求报文;所述ITR位于与所述边缘设备连接的分层网络中;检测单元,用于检测预先存储的映射地址中是否存在...
【专利技术属性】
技术研发人员:黄李伟,王伟,
申请(专利权)人:新华三技术有限公司,
类型:发明
国别省市:浙江,33
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。